ADVICE

Study MCQs By Topic With References

  • Do divide MCQs by topic and discuss them in a study group to compare why one answer is best and why others are wrong.
  • Always jot down a reference for each answer to avoid long arguments and wasted time.
ADVICE

Reference Answers Early

  • Do reference answers from the start to prevent endless arguments about which option is best.
  • Use disagreements as learning moments because arguing helps solidify memory.
INSIGHT

Remembered Questions Can Be Flawed

  • Beware that many MCQs are remembered and may be remembered incorrectly or even asked badly.
  • Focus study on exam-relevant facts rather than over-analysing possibly flawed remembered questions.
